Specifications
| Spec | Anycubic Kobra 2 Pro | Creality Ender 5 S1 |
|---|---|---|
| Price | $249 | $399 |
| Type | FDM | FDM |
| Build Volume | 220 x 220 x 250 mm | 220 x 220 x 280 mm |
| Print Speed | 500 mm/s | 250 mm/s |
| Min Resolution | 0.05 mm | 0.05 mm |
| Weight | 6.5 kg | 10.2 kg |
| Overall Score | 8.4/10 | 7.4/10 |
Pros & Cons
Anycubic Kobra 2 Pro
+Klipper at $249: real input shaping and pressure advance out of the box
+Direct drive handles flexibles without a fight
+26-point mesh leveling means first-layer failures are rare
+Anycubic's ecosystem has solid community support and replacement parts
−220x220mm bed is smaller than newer $250 competitors like the Neptune 4 Plus
−Open frame limits material options; ABS is borderline without modification
−Anycubic's Klipper fork is more locked-down than Elegoo or Creality stock Klipper
Creality Ender 5 S1
+Cube frame is mechanically stiffer than bed-slinger designs: first layers are more consistent
+Sprite direct drive handles TPU and flexible filaments properly
+220x220x280mm Z-height is the standout dimension for tall prints
+Stock experience is genuinely good without requiring calibration
−250mm/s is embarrassingly slow in 2024: this is not a speed machine
−No WiFi means manual file management every time
−$399 is a lot when the Bambu A1 Mini does more for $199
